Marie Skłodowska-Curie postdoctoral fellow at the University of Innsbruck’s Quantum Information and Computation group.
During PhD, collaborated with Prof. Maria García-Parajo (ICFO) and Prof. Carlo Manzo (UVic) to develop theoretical models for micro- and nano-particle motion in cells.
Proposed the STEP method for characterizing anomalous diffusion at the single-step level.
Applied unsupervised learning to rediscover fundamental components of diffusion theories and validated these approaches experimentally.
Explored how artificial learning agents can discover diffusion-based optimal foraging strategies.
Applied ML to quantum physics, including connections between Boltzmann machines and spin models, reinforcement learning for quantum certification, and denoising diffusion models for quantum circuit synthesis.
